Jack Morgenstein f9fb9d0b85 net/mlx4_core: Fix namespace misalignment in QinQ VST support commit
The cited commit introduced the following new enum value in file
include/linux/mlx4/device.h:

    MLX4_DEV_CAP_FLAG2_SVLAN_BY_QP

However the value of MLX4_DEV_CAP_FLAG2_SVLAN_BY_QP needs to stay
consistent with the value used in another namespace in
function dump_dev_cap_flags2(), which is manually kept in sync.
The change here restores that consistency.

Fixes: 7c3d21c815 ("net/mlx4_core: Preparation for VF vlan protocol 802.1ad")

Linux kernel
============

This file was moved to Documentation/admin-guide/README.rst

Please notice that there are several guides for kernel developers and users.
These guides can be rendered in a number of formats, like HTML and PDF.

In order to build the documentation, use ``make htmldocs`` or
``make pdfdocs``.

There are various text files in the Documentation/ subdirectory,
several of them using the Restructured Text markup notation.
See Documentation/00-INDEX for a list of what is contained in each file.

Please read the Documentation/process/changes.rst file, as it contains the
requirements for building and running the kernel, and information about
the problems which may result by upgrading your kernel.
